Replacing all the wiring harnesses on my 94 S350 was <$400. If you are used to pricing you typically see on parts for a 240 (the last 240 I bought cost me $157 for the whole running car), then yes they are expensive but then it's my favorite "money pit". The S600s are to be avoided at any cost. A local guy here learned that the hard way and I learned it from him before I bought one. If you are concerned about the electronics, then get a 98 or 99 that has a standard ODBII port. You can debug those with a Harbor Freight code reader. The only people I know who complain about W140's are those who have not owned them or who own ones that are so far gone they should scrapped. It's a sweet ride!
